Here are our predicted lineups and the latest team news ahead of the West Ham vs Wolverhampton Wanderers Premier League clash on Friday night. Both sides come into this fixture looking to build momentum as the season enters the run-in. Both teams are looking to escape the relegation zone, with West Ham sitting just one point away from safety, while Wolves need 14. West Ham have the home advantage, but the visitors have won the past three meetings.

Former Wolves man and West Ham manager Nuno Espírito Santo has confirmed there will be late fitness tests for a couple of players before he meets his old team. Crysencio Summerville and Jean-Clair Todibo have both missed previous fixtures and are working to regain full fitness. Callum Wilson, Dinos Mavropanos, Aaron Wan-Bissaka and Mads Hermansen are all expected to return to action on Friday night.
Nuno had this to say during his pre-match press conference: “He’s (Summerville) improving. Cry, JC, and Callum Wilson are all improving, so we’ll see. We still have tomorrow to assess, and we’re positive that they can be available.
“Dinos is clear of the concussion protocol, which is good. Aaron [Wan-Bissaka] is back with us, and he’s working well.
“A few of our players are recovering after Sunday, because it was a tough game, that went to extra-time, but it mainly was just fatigue, so we’re positive.”
Sam Johnstone is potentially out for the rest of the season with a shoulder injury, and Matt Doherty will miss the West Ham game with a niggle. On facing the former Wolves boss, Rob Edwards had this to say: “It’s not us against him. He’s a brilliant manager who rightly has legendary status at this club.”
